summ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orchris erway <chris.erway@algorand.com>2022-06-30 22:27:39 -0400
committerchris erway <chris.erway@algorand.com>2022-06-30 22:27:39 -0400
commit2aefef6ad3da4fe80bdbd3db50fe27d21779e5b3 (patch)
treed0f678694f6d6947dd85f0c5e3204686e4dcfbfe
parent90c14d69e77b5d1927986bfe357fb6aded0d9408 (diff)
add back trackerRegistry.cfgfeature/320-rounds-statedelta-optimize
-rw-r--r--ledger/tracker.go3
1 files changed, 2 insertions, 1 deletions
diff --git a/ledger/tracker.go b/ledger/tracker.go
index 4acc4b175..4c876c80d 100644
--- a/ledger/tracker.go
+++ b/ledger/tracker.go
@@ -289,6 +289,7 @@ func (tr *trackerRegistry) initialize(l ledgerForTracker, trackers []ledgerTrack
tr.commitSyncerClosed = make(chan struct{})
tr.synchronousMode = db.SynchronousMode(cfg.LedgerSynchronousMode)
tr.accountsRebuildSynchronousMode = db.SynchronousMode(cfg.AccountsRebuildSynchronousMode)
+ tr.cfg = cfg
go tr.commitSyncer(tr.deferredCommits)
tr.trackers = append([]ledgerTracker{}, trackers...)
@@ -627,7 +628,7 @@ func (tr *trackerRegistry) replay(l ledgerForTracker) (err error) {
}
}()
- maxAcctLookback := l.MaxAcctLookback()
+ maxAcctLookback := tr.cfg.MaxAcctLookback
for blk := range blocksStream {
delta, err = l.trackerEvalVerified(blk, &accLedgerEval)